Exploring the Versatility of 8mm Planetary Gear Motors

Planetary gear motors are a cornerstone in the realm of precision motion control, particularly the 8mm planetary gear motor, known for its compact size and reliability. These motors are integral to a myriad of applications, from intricate medical devices to robust automation systems.

Understanding the Mechanics

The 8mm planetary gear motor operates on the principles of a standard DC motor, utilizing electrical currents to generate a magnetic field. This action, in turn, rotates the rotor and produces power. The planetary gear system, named for its resemblance to a solar system, distributes this power through gears that orbit a central gear, enhancing torque and efficiency in a compact package.

Features and Materials

Materials used in 8mm planetary gear motors are selected for durability and performance. Metals such as steel and brass are common in the gears, providing a balance of strength and wear resistance. The outer casing, often composed of robust plastics or metals, protects the internal components while maintaining a lightweight profile.

Advantages of 8mm Planetary Gear Motors

The advantages of using an 8mm planetary gear motor are numerous. Their efficiency is a result of the planetary gearing system, which allows for the distribution of the workload across multiple gears, reducing the potential for wear and tear and extending the motor's lifespan. Additionally, their small size does not compromise on power, making them an excellent choice for space-sensitive applications.
